This call is not supported from within a Grasshopper component Traceback ?

Runtime error (NotSupportedException): This call is not supported from within a Grasshopper componentTraceback:  line 11, in __getlayer, "C:\Users\m.ibrahim\AppData\Roaming\McNeel\Rhinoceros\5.0\Plug-ins\IronPython (814d908a-e25c-493d-97e9-ee3861957f49)\settings\lib\rhinoscript\layer.py"  line 39, in AddLayer, "C:\Users\m.ibrahim\AppData\Roaming\McNeel\Rhinoceros\5.0\Plug-ins\IronPython (814d908a-e25c-493d-97e9-ee3861957f49)\settings\lib\rhinoscript\layer.py"  line 4, in script

this exception means that it is not allowed to modify Rhino layers from the Grasshopper document (which has no layers). There is an easy fix if you are only doing Rhino document manipulation. Choose:

(Right-click the component to see the menu above)

 

I'd agree with anyone saying that the name is too specific. It should say "Use the Rhino document". I'll fix it.
